Outdoor Adventures for Families Exploring Parks and Waterfronts
San Francisco’s parks and waterfronts offer an array of exciting outdoor activities perfect for family bonding over the 4th of July weekend. From kite-flying sessions at Crissy Field to paddleboat rentals on Stow Lake in Golden Gate Park, the city’s green spaces and waterfronts transform into adventure hubs. Kids can embark on nature scavenger hunts, explore interactive playgrounds, or simply bask in the open air while parents enjoy spectacular views of the Bay. Don’t miss the chance to rent bicycles for a scenic ride along the Embarcadero, where the city’s skyline and the shimmering water create a stunning backdrop.
Families seeking a blend of excitement and relaxation will appreciate the variety of activities available, including:
- Educational guided tours at the San Francisco Maritime National Historical Park
- Picnic spots with breathtaking views at Alamo Square
- Beachcombing and tide-pooling at Ocean Beach
- Evening storytelling and campfire events in select park areas
To help plan your visit, here’s a quick overview of top locations ideal for family outdoor activities:
| Location | Main Attraction | Best Time |
|---|---|---|
| Crissy Field | Kite-Flying & Picnic | Afternoon |
| Golden Gate Park (Stow Lake) | Paddleboating & Playground | Morning |
| Embarcadero | Scenic Bike Rides | Late Afternoon |
| Ocean Beach | Beachcombing & Tide Pools | Low Tide |
Dining and Treats Best Spots for a Festive Fourth of July Meal
Celebrate Independence Day with a feast that matches the joyous spirit of San Francisco’s 4th of July weekend. For families looking to indulge in classic American flavors, Beach Chalet Brewery & Restaurant near Ocean Beach offers a stunning ocean view alongside hearty burgers, fresh seafood, and artisanal brews. Meanwhile, those craving fresh, vibrant fare should head to Park Chalet, its garden-inspired menu featuring seasonal salads and grilled specialties, perfect for a relaxed yet festive atmosphere. Don’t miss out on Ghirardelli Square’s famous treats — their ice cream sundaes and chocolate offerings are as celebratory as the fireworks overhead.
For a kid-friendly option that brings smiles to every face, Mel’s Drive-In delivers classic diner vibes with fries, milkshakes, and all-American hot dogs, ideal for a quick, tasty stay between festivities. Parents and little ones alike will appreciate the diverse options of food trucks stationed in Dolores Park, where everything from gourmet tacos to vegan goodies infuse the day with local flavor. Here’s a quick guide to some beloved spots for a star-spangled feast:
- Beach Chalet Brewery & Restaurant: Oceanfront dining, seafood, and craft beers
- Park Chalet: Garden setting with seasonal American cuisine
- Ghirardelli Square: Iconic chocolates and ice cream
- Mel’s Drive-In: Classic diner favorites with kid-approved menus
- Dolores Park Food Trucks: Eclectic, family-friendly street eats
